CryptMeUp logo

Knowledge Bank

Manuals, blockchain references, and extra knowledge

Smart contract

E kontrato inteligente di CryptMeUp Base ta e kontrato di pago onchain ku nos ta usa pa prosesá pagonan di Base sin tuma kustodia di fondonan di usuario. E ta diseñá pa tene e fluho di pago simpel, transparente i determinístiko.

Pa pagonan di Base nativo, e kontrato ta risibí e montante di pago direktamente komo msg.value. Pa pagonan di ERC20 sostené manera USDC i EURC, e kontrato ta usa e montante di token aprobá i ta hasi e split onchain.

E pagador ta manda solamente e montante total ku ta pertenesé na e pago. E kontrato ta kalkulá e tarifa fiho di 0.1% internamente. E 99.9% ku ta sobra ta wòrdu dirigí pa e pòtmòni di e komersiante. E tarifa di 0.1% ta wòrdu dirigí pa e pòtmòni di tarifa konfigurá.

E modelo aki ta mas sigur ku pasa montantenan di tarifa for di e frontend, pasobra e regla di areglo ta biba den e kontrato mes. Esei ta nifiká ku e split final no por drif silensiosamente pa motibu di lógika di browser, erornan di UI, òf reglanan di rònt ku no ta kuadra.

E kontrato tambe no ta di kustodia. CryptMeUp no ta pidi usuarionan pa manda fondo di antemano pa un pòtmòni di plataforma. E kontrato ta ehekutá solamente e split di pago ku ta pertenesé na e transakshon di pago aktivo.

Pa pagonan di ERC20, un paso di aprobashon ta nesesario promé ku pago. Esaki ta komportashon normal di ERC20. E aprobashon ta permití e kontrato pa saka solamente e montante nesesario pa e pago ei i parti esaki entre e komersiante i e kartera di tarifa.

Riba e parti di verifikasion, nos backend ta kontrolá e meta di transakshon, e método yamá, e token òf e montante nativo, i e lognan di transferensia resultante. Esaki ta hasi e transakshon di kadena mes e fuente di bèrdat pa areglo.

Bo por inspektá e kontrato di mainnet di Base bibu riba BaseScan.

0x57F33f55159Da453F05A9A28f53da9dD038bE103

  • Ehekushon di pago no-kustodial.
  • Tarifa fiho di 0.1% kalkulá den e kontrato.
  • Komersiante determinista i divishon di tarifa.
  • Verifikashon onchain kontra dato i lognan di transakshon real.